Hi Skinny,

I don't know about the tiredness (someone else will) but generally, if you don't have a lot of weight to lose, the pounds come off slower. There are a couple of "slow losers" on the forum and they just keep with it because they feel great.

Are you eating any low-carb bars, protein shakes or anything with artificial sweeteners? Nuts? Deli meats?

When you have reached your goal weight, you go onto maintenance and increase your carb intake to maintain your weight. But no, you will not be able to go back to the way you ate before. It's what got you here in the first place!

Why don't you keep a food diary in the Journal forum. We can have a peek at it. You never know! We may see something that you don't!
